Bengaluru, The Congress-led government in karnataka on monday stated that the choice to appoint actress tamannaah bhatia as the emblem ambassador of Public Sector Undertaking (PSU) karnataka Soaps and Detergents Limited (KSDL) has been made merely on commercial enterprise grounds.

Significantly, the Siddaramaiah-led karnataka government has appointed tamannaah bhatia as the brand ambassador for the popular mysore Sandal soap manufactured by KSDL.

The actress has been paid Rs 6.20 crore fee for the same.

The karnataka authorities' selection to name tamannaah bhatia as the logo ambassador for KSDL has stirred a problem with kannada companies and the bjp, elevating objections to the move.

Patil clarified that the choice to rent tamannaah as KSDL's brand ambassador was made simply on commercial enterprise grounds.

"An expert committee reviewed several factors before making the decision. a few other celebrities were additionally taken into consideration, but they have been below contract with competing brands and consequently could not be decided on," he maintained.

He said that since the congress government took office, proactive measures were taken to streamline KSDL's operations.

"With the equal gadget and workforce, we have strengthened the manufacturing potential, and the enterprise is now turning a profit. The bjp leaders, who have been indifferent when KSDL became incur losses, are now issuing grand statements about protecting the state's hobbies," Patil criticized.

"Leaders of some organizations who had in advance wondered about Tamannaah's appointment later contacted me and expressed their delight with the measures being taken to increase KSDL's reach. They admitted that they had not been fully aware of the information initially," the minister remarked.

He also knows that 23 new products have been introduced to KSDL's lineup, with plans underway to launch dishwashing products and perfumes.
